Responsibilities

  • Design and implement quantum algorithms targeting 2026-era computational challenges
  • Lead cross-functional research teams to solve complex optimization problems in AI and logistics
  • Develop novel quantum error correction protocols for scalable quantum processors
  • Collaborate with hardware teams to prototype next-generation quantum systems
  • Publish groundbreaking research in top-tier journals and industry whitepapers
  • Secure $2M+ in government/industry grants for 2026-focused initiatives
  • Mentor PhD candidates in emerging quantum methodologies

Qualifications

  • PhD in Quantum Computing, Physics, or Computer Science (or equivalent experience)
  • 3+ years of hands-on quantum algorithm development with superconducting/ion-trap systems
  • Published research in Nature/Science or equivalent high-impact journals
  • Expertise in Qiskit, Cirq, or similar quantum development frameworks
  • Deep understanding of quantum error correction and fault-tolerant architectures
  • Proven track record of securing competitive research grants
  • Experience leading technical teams in high-stakes R&D environments
  • Passion for solving problems with 5-10 year strategic impact
